iPhone 3G Unbolted?

So I read this on gizmodo. Here's the truth...

Post letter of the alphabet 4, the ramdisk hack stopped-up on the job. Pitying Zibri, judge you'll have to take some other accomplishment. They also metamorphic the advance grammatical relation USB code of behavior to use the control end point to institutionalise commands.

The possiblity of unlocking, which is same sharp from jailbreaking, is founded entirely on the baseband bootloader. Orchard apple tree doesn't come along to upgrade the bootloader on phones in the field, probably for awe of bricks. So whatever auld iPhones out there present, thoughtless of rendering, lavatory be unlocked.

The iPhone 3G uses a several bootloader, which I think there aren't whatever illustrious exploits in yet. So no unlock.

There is a illustrious accomplishment in iBoot, on some the auld and 3G iPhones. The "the taxon date/time is not firm yet" pwnage joyride bequeath provide it to prison-breaking every 2.0 hardware iPhones, 3G and other. Dev group, that date better be soon or I power good have to release yiPhone. The iBoot accomplishment is yours, use it. You wouldn't search a let out of ZiPhone now...
 
 

SMSNotify for the iPhone 2.0 prison-breaking: Make your earphone sound you statesman than once

One thing astir the iPhone that has pestered me has been that once it notifies you of an SMS or Voice mail once, it good waits for you to pick it up and look at the home screen.

That's reason I successful the master copy SMSNotify, which scans your SMS info for uninformed messages, and vibrates your earphone periodically when it finds any.

I'm content to declare SMSNotify for the iPhone 2.0 code, with the succeeding features:

- Present supports voice mail. A voice mail bequeath sound you twice, an SMS buzzes you troika times
- Solitary buzzes when the earphone comes out of physiological state, for natural event, when it checks your e-mail, or checks in with the animate thing network.
- Full GPL source enclosed in the computer code instal (look in /usr/local/smsnotify).

My good individual Shaun Erickson is doing the computer code manipulation, and it is present gettable for start via Cydia.

I'm on the job on a Dock for code 2.0 but that's...

Read the rest of this post


 
 

Dock 3.0: Nimble app change for jailbroken iPhone 2.0 phones

Created by natetrue 48 weeks ago: "Back in the auld iPhone 1.x firmwares, I successful an app named http://cre.ations.net/creation/dock Dock that would allow you to switch between apps quickly, without needing to go back to the home screen. Then iPhone code 2.0 came out and upside-down everything on its head! I had to completely compose Dock in order to get it on the job in 2.0, and of course, I added many composer artefact features along the way. http://blip.tv/file/get/Natetrue-Dock31Demo814.flv Features, you say? Dock: - Sorts apps by categories, fashioning prominent amounts of apps easy to deal - Imports Favorites entries from Earphone with pictures, into the "Speed Operate" construct - Lavatory be hors de combat in taxon applications - Has a Prefs app that lets you quickly categorise apps the way you search them - Has cardinal "figure" modes for even quicker change - Lavatory see apps obscure by Gay man To use, instal from Cydia (respect to http://blog.psmxy.org Shaun Erickson for business enterprise), and bring up your earphone. The discolour line..."

Read the rest of this post


 
 

Flush agenda project is a go!


Aft a Brobdingnagian be of deed and in-situ scientific research with iBoot (basically a multiple monolithic multiple research done the mark, disqualifying many functions to see if I could figure out reason my LCD wood wasn't on the job properly), I managed to get it fully on the job. The difficulty was treble: first, I forgot to write the first and last bytes of my Gamma tables: oops, but easily fast. The second difficulty was that apparently iBoot changes the SDIV of the measure in the mid of the format process. I'm not even sure yet how many an inclination the change in measure cardinal number affects. It certainly unmoved the LCD, because before there was every sorts of aflicker scanline unfamiliarity as unmatchable would wait from a misconfigured clock.

Anyway, I turned the procedure that metamorphic the SDIV and unenforced it. Seems to work fine present. It's been ages since I looked into the measure speed stuff (beautiful large indefinite quantity right when I first started this) so I can't say for sure, but I'm beautiful sure doing this increases the measure speed (which would make sense).

The LCD wood worked aft those fixes and I went onto write a unsubdivided framebuffer in a unit of time period, so we lavatory finally get text-mode signal on the iPhone screen. It was beautiful measurable to me to get the screen on the job because even if we lavatory flush a gist, I unwanted the commoner to feel like a full-fledged OS was running on the style, and that instrumentation expose and I/O of many sort.

For a last cheer, I also wrote many mark that lets us discover when the forceful buttons (Home, Hold, etc.) were animate thing ironed down. From these pieces, it bequeath be opening to create a graphic flush agenda restricted by those buttons. You could have unmatchable derivative to flush into the iPhone OS, and unmatchable derivative to go into openiboot command-line grammatical relation with that text-mode display.

The image I posted is the electric current physical process shot running on a first coevals iPhone, with oibc (openiboot customer) affiliated and running on my screen background figurer. If you have a 2G iPhone or a first-gen iPod touch, you lavatory try it out yourself by checking out the mark from Github and collection it (It's solitary intentional to be well-stacked on a UNIX system political machine. You'll be wanting many UNIX system headers other). I wrote many good notes on how to get it running inside the source manoeuver, but this is not something you're foretold to work with unless you're a fairly feel technologist yourself.
 
 

Poorlad's agenda unenforced; Porting issues resolute

Mean solar day time unit, I integrated in a grow I was on the job on for poorlad's agenda. A rendering of that better-looking agenda is present in Rotter. His agenda enclosed a rendering string at the bottom. We didn't have whatever way to keep track of versions and builds before, so this was actually a good view that I had to utilise. Because I didn't search to utilise support for non-fixed dimension fonts, or supply some other space-consuming face, I good victimised the housing face I was already exploitation for that part. I also had to modify the position on the bottom of the screen, since it was basically conspicuous fixed charge to Gamma issues otherwise.

The border between the position and the "black" is clearly overt on my style. This is probably because of a Gamma issue. When poorlad comes back, we lavatory address him to mensurate it more.

Other, it looks beautiful good! In order to make this opening, I added in stb_images.c, a groovy flyspeck lowercase representation repository that lavatory read PNG, JPEGs and even PSD files and does zlib decipherment as an added positive stimulus. This bequeath be a groovy help if we determine to change things or take to supply statesman stuff that consumes a bunch of distance. I also added in a good function to act letter of the alphabet mingling (albeit comparatively slowly).

Sadly, time I was fussy fashioning these changes, ius from IRC actually begun to utilise poorlad's agenda without me informed astir it, so we ened up duplicating each other's efforts. He was healthy to hoard in zlib and libpng, but the value was to modify the last multiple to 347 KB. Whereas attractive out the auld agenda images, and adding small, tight PNGs and the stb_images repository instead actually successful openiboot littler than it was before! His final result to preblend the images, rather than seek letter of the alphabet mingling on the style, was probably statesman optimum from a functioning perspective.

Steven Troughton-Smith told me on Chirrup that he has actually unenforced his ain flush agenda as well. I'm not sure if he victimised the new PNG mark or not, but the new mark makes it beautiful easy for a skilled technologist to supply in some agenda they would like. I'd evidence everyone to skin gone, but we should keep as many wild branches of this project as opening, since everyone randomly instalment openiboot good for kicks (especially a altered rendering) and then arrival to us (read: me, ultimately) for support is something we don't have the resources to appendage at this moment.

On the porting side, the issues with start, optimizing NOR operation on iPhone 3G, NAND operation on a many inclination every be to have been fast, so we lavatory basically scratch the first cardinal items disconnected of the identify I put up in the last post. I'm pleasantly stunned at how relatively easy it was.

Anyway, present for the gist. Well, if I don't get distrait by authorship to NAND.